Overview: Train from Salzburg Hbf to Vienna Hbf
Trains from Salzburg Hbf to Vienna Hbf run on average 16 times per day, taking around 2h 39m. Cheap train tickets for this journey start at $6 (€5) if you book in advance.
There are 12 trains per day. The earliest train runs at 01:19, the last at 20:07. The fastest train covers the 155 miles (251 km) distance in 2h 23m.

Wien Hauptbahnhof train station facilities and services
Wien Hauptbahnhof has practical services for this route, including Wifi, Lockers, Parking, Dining, ATM, Taxis, Accessibility, WC, Hotel, Ticket Office, Bike Parking, Bike Rental, Car Rental, and Information Desk.
Food and drink
Food options include: Burger King, L’Osteria, Akakiko, McDonald’s, Oberlaa, Nordsee, Som Kitchen, Starbucks, Admiral Sports Bar, Asia Gourmet, & many more
Wi-Fi and ATMs
Free Wi-Fi in the station. ATMs are available at Wien Hauptbahnhof.
Tickets and information
Ticket office support is available at Wien Hauptbahnhof. Information desks are information desks are located at each end of the main level.
Luggage and lost property
Luggage storage is luggage lockers are located on Level UG1 by the restrooms. They are self-service and available 24/7.
Parking, taxis and toilets
Available at Wien Hauptbahnhof: Parking, Taxis, WC.
Bike and car services
Available at Wien Hauptbahnhof: Bike Parking, Bike Rental, Car Rental.
Accessibility
Accessibility facilities are available at Wien Hauptbahnhof: Wheelchair facilities in elevators, barrier-free toilets, inductive sound system. For mobility assistance, call +43 517175.
